Transaction 23ee80f29afb60e57f171be746f6322a2402be2df7a5da7e4517612c03ed787f
1 Input
2 Outputs
- 23ee80f29afb60e57f171be746f6322a2402be2df7a5da7e4517612c03ed787f:0
- 23ee80f29afb60e57f171be746f6322a2402be2df7a5da7e4517612c03ed787f:1
value 2974479
address 1734pdVM7Hya2jbWYRhwMxzgFgeAyggJYE
value 38471837
address 1KN6FoDQ2M1HbrsP5GJVCdkevGDSafd8RR